The rump_server utility is used to provide
a rump kernel service. Clients can use the system calls provided by
rump_server via url.
The difference between rump_server and
rump_allserver is that
rump_server offers only a minimalistic set of
features, while rump_allserver provides all rump
kernel components which were available when the system was built. At
execution time it is possible to load components from the command line as
described in the options section.

Note: the contents of block devices are cached in the rump kernel's buffer cache. To avoid cache incoherency, it is advisable not to access a file through the host namespace while it is mapped as a block device in a rump kernel.

Start a server and load the tmpfs file system module, and halt the server immediately afterwards:
$ rump_server -lrumpvfs -m /modules/tmpfs.kmod unix://sock $ env RUMP_SERVER=unix://sock rump.halt
Start a server with the one gigabyte host file dk.img mapped as the block device /dev/dk in the rump kernel.
